Output 6562896ecf138abc660d480de0160933f7c5938eefe75f652cd4af33b6c5b7d9:1

value
14489
script pubkey
OP_0 OP_PUSHBYTES_20 333027107a69eb717b5404c4d7c0897b385328dc
address
bc1qxvczwyr6d84hz765qnzd0syf0vu9x2xueazurv
transaction
6562896ecf138abc660d480de0160933f7c5938eefe75f652cd4af33b6c5b7d9
confirmations
406149
spent
true